Identify and Assess the Infestation
Before you reach for heavy-duty outdoor power equipment or chemical treatments, you must confirm that you are dealing with fungus gnats. These pests are often confused with fruit flies or whiteflies, but their behavior and life cycle are distinct. Fungus gnats are weak fliers that tend to hover just above the soil surface or crawl across it, rather than flying in organized swarms around your fruit bowl.
To assess the infestation, observe the insects closely. If you see tiny, mosquito-like flies darting sporadically around your pots, you likely have fungus gnats. Their life cycle is intrinsically linked to damp organic matter. The adults lay eggs in the top inch of moist soil, where the larvae then feed on decaying plant material and delicate root hairs.
Perform a hands-on inspection to confirm the source:
- The Soil Test: Gently tap the side of your plant pots. If a cloud of small, dark insects rises from the surface, the soil is the primary breeding ground.
- The Yellow Sticky Trap Method: Place a small yellow sticky card horizontally on the soil surface. Fungus gnats are attracted to the color and will become trapped, allowing you to gauge the severity of the population.
- Moisture Check: Fungus gnats thrive in constantly saturated potting medium. If your soil remains wet for days after watering, it creates the perfect nursery for larvae.
If you notice gnats emerging from the soil, it is a clear indicator that your watering habits or drainage are problematic. These pests are a symptom of an environment that is staying too wet for too long. Instead of relying on aggressive tools, the most effective first step is to allow the top two inches of your potting soil to dry out completely between waterings. This simple adjustment disrupts the life cycle by making the surface inhospitable for eggs and larvae.
If the infestation persists despite drying out the soil, you may need to inspect your drainage holes to ensure they are not clogged. Proper garden maintenance starts with understanding these environmental cues. By identifying the gnats early and addressing the moisture levels in your containers, you can often resolve the issue without needing specialized equipment or harsh pesticides.
Dry Out the Soil Surface
Fungus gnats thrive in consistently damp environments. Their larvae feed on organic matter and fungi found in moist potting soil, making the top layer of your containers their primary breeding ground. By strategically managing moisture, you can effectively disrupt their life cycle and prevent new generations from maturing.
The most reliable method to control an infestation is to allow the top two inches of your potting soil to dry out completely between waterings. When the surface remains dry for several days, the larvae—which require consistent humidity to survive—will perish. Before watering again, perform a quick finger test: insert your finger into the soil up to the second knuckle. If you feel any dampness, wait another day or two.
To ensure your plants stay healthy while you implement this drying cycle, consider these practical maintenance tips:
- Improve Drainage: Ensure your pots have functioning drainage holes. If a pot sits in a saucer of standing water, the soil will wick moisture upward, keeping the surface perpetually damp and inviting to gnats.
- Use Well-Draining Soil: If you frequently struggle with gnats, your current potting mix may be retaining too much water. Consider amending your soil with perlite, pumice, or coarse horticultural sand to increase aeration and drainage.
- Bottom Watering: Instead of pouring water onto the top of the soil, place your pot in a tray of water for 15 minutes. This allows the roots to absorb moisture from below, leaving the top two inches of soil dry and inhospitable to gnat larvae.
- Remove Debris: Clear away fallen leaves or decaying plant matter from the soil surface. This organic debris provides a food source and extra moisture retention that gnats love.
Consistency is key. While it may take a few weeks to see a significant reduction in the adult gnat population, keeping the surface dry is the most effective long-term solution. If your plants are particularly sensitive to drought, monitor them closely for signs of wilting, but remember that most common houseplants prefer a slight dry-out period over the constant saturation that encourages pests. By adjusting your watering habits, you create an environment where your plants can thrive without becoming a nursery for fungus gnats.
Implement Physical Barriers and Traps
One of the most effective ways to break the fungus gnat life cycle is to physically prevent adult gnats from accessing your soil. Since these pests thrive in moist organic matter, creating a hostile environment for them is essential for long-term control.
Start by deploying yellow sticky traps. Fungus gnats are naturally attracted to the color yellow, which mimics the appearance of flowers and healthy foliage. By placing these traps near the base of your plants, you can capture adult gnats before they have the opportunity to mate and lay new eggs in your potting mix. This significantly reduces the population over time.
While traps manage the adults, you must also protect the soil surface. Fungus gnats require damp soil to deposit their eggs. You can disrupt this process by creating a dry, abrasive physical barrier on top of your potting medium. Follow these steps to implement an effective soil cover:
- Remove any debris or decaying leaves from the surface of the soil, as these provide food for larvae.
- Apply a layer of coarse sand, decorative gravel, or horticultural grit roughly one-quarter to one-half inch thick across the entire surface of the pot.
- Ensure the layer is uniform and reaches the edges of the container so no exposed soil remains accessible.
This method works because the sand or gravel dries out much faster than the soil beneath it. When an adult gnat attempts to land and burrow into the pot to lay eggs, it finds a dry, inhospitable surface instead of the moist habitat it requires. Furthermore, the sharp texture of the grit can be difficult for the insects to navigate.
For the best results, combine these physical barriers with proper watering habits. Always allow the top two inches of your soil to dry out completely between waterings. When you combine the traps to catch the remaining adults with a sand barrier to protect the soil, you effectively cut off the breeding cycle from both ends. This dual-action approach is a safe, non-toxic way to manage infestations without relying on harsh chemical pesticides that could harm your houseplants or indoor air quality. Monitor your traps regularly and replace them once they become covered in insects to maintain consistent protection.
Safe Treatment Options
When dealing with a gnat infestation in your plant soil, prioritize treatments that are effective yet safe for your indoor environment and pets. Before applying any substance, ensure you are wearing gardening gloves to protect your skin, and always read the product label thoroughly to follow the manufacturer’s specific dilution and application instructions.
Biological controls are often the most effective way to eliminate fungus gnats at the larval stage without harming your plants. Consider these proven options:
- BTI (Bacillus thuringiensis israelensis): This is a naturally occurring bacterium that specifically targets the larvae of fungus gnats. It is available in granular or liquid forms, such as “mosquito bits” or “mosquito dunks.” Simply soak the product in your watering can for several hours before watering your plants. This ensures the bacteria reach the soil where larvae feed, effectively stopping the next generation of gnats.
- Neem Oil: Derived from the neem tree, this organic oil acts as a repellent and disrupts the growth cycle of gnats. When used as a soil drench, it can help manage populations. However, be mindful that neem oil has a distinct odor, so ensure your space is well-ventilated during application.
For those who prefer a mechanical approach, sticky yellow traps are an excellent supplement to biological treatments. While they do not address the larvae in the soil, they are highly effective at capturing adult gnats, preventing them from laying more eggs. Place these traps near the soil surface to monitor your progress.
In addition to these treatments, adjust your watering habits. Fungus gnats thrive in constantly moist soil. Allow the top two inches of your potting mix to dry out completely between waterings. This creates an inhospitable environment for larvae and encourages healthier root systems.
If you are using hand tools or gardening implements during the treatment process, be sure to clean them thoroughly afterward. Keeping your equipment sanitized prevents the accidental spread of pests or pathogens to other healthy houseplants. If an infestation is severe, consider repotting the plant with fresh, high-quality soil, ensuring you discard the old, infested medium in a sealed bag to prevent the gnats from migrating back to your indoor garden.
Follow-Up Care and When to Seek Help
Once you have initiated your treatment plan, consistent monitoring is essential to ensure the gnats do not return. Fungus gnats often have overlapping life cycles, meaning new larvae may hatch from eggs hidden deep within the soil even after you have addressed the adults. Check your plants every few days for at least three weeks to catch any resurgence early.
During this follow-up period, keep a close eye on the soil surface. Use a small hand trowel or a simple wooden skewer to gently probe the top inch of potting mix. If you notice any movement or see adult gnats hovering near the base of the stem, your initial treatment may need to be repeated. Ensure that your watering schedule remains conservative; allowing the top two inches of soil to dry out completely between waterings is the most effective way to disrupt the gnat life cycle.
If you find that the infestation persists despite your best efforts, the potting medium itself may be harboring a large population of larvae. In this case, repotting is the most reliable solution:
- Gently remove the plant from its current container.
- Discard the old, infested soil entirely rather than composting it.
- Wash the existing pot with warm, soapy water to remove any lingering eggs or debris.
- Repot the plant using fresh, high-quality, sterile potting mix.
- Avoid overwatering immediately after repotting, as the roots will need time to adjust.
For those managing a severe outbreak that has spread across multiple plants, do not hesitate to seek professional guidance. Local nursery staff are often equipped with specialized knowledge regarding regional pests and can recommend specific, plant-safe biological controls—such as beneficial nematodes or localized soil drenches—that may be more effective than household remedies. Bringing in a sample of the affected soil or a leaf cutting in a sealed plastic bag can help experts provide a precise diagnosis.
Remember that healthy plants are more resilient to pest pressure. Maintaining proper airflow around your foliage and ensuring your pots have adequate drainage holes are fundamental habits that prevent the damp conditions gnats thrive in. By staying vigilant and acting quickly, you can restore the health of your indoor garden and keep it pest-free for the long term.
